Anne Rice fans have been waiting for almost two years, and now season 2 of Interview With the Vampire is finally here.

The AMC series is the first TV show in the network’s Immortal Universe, which is based on various book series from Rice’s extensive bibliography. Interview With the Vampire is inspired by The Vampire Chronicles, which came out in 1976, while Mayfair Witches is based on the Lives of Mayfair Witches trilogy, which came out in 1990. AMC is also developing a spinoff on the Talamasca society, a mysterious (fictional) group that appears in Rice’s novels and is mentioned in Mayfair Witches.

What Happened at the End of Season 1?

Season 1 concluded with Louis and Claudia deciding that they had to get rid of Lestat in order to be happy. They drugged him and abandoned him, but Louis was aware that Lestat could survive by feeding on rats.

In the present day, Louis confessed to Daniel that his companion, Rashid, is really an old vampire named Armand and is his soulmate. Daniel also finds out that Louis deliberately left Lestat’s body in a spot where he wouldn’t die for good.

What’s the Story of ‘Interview With the Vampire’ Season 2?

The TV show is still following the events of the first novel, which has the same name as the show, from The Vampire Chronicles book series that has 13 novels. Book fans know that Louis and Claudia — a little spoiler warning — will be going to Paris soon, where they’ll encounter Armand, Santiago and others at the Théâtre des Vampires. Lestat, on the other hand, will probably spend some of the season healing from Louis and Claudia’s plot to kill him.

Who Are the New Cast Members?

Delainey Hayles will take over from Bailey Bass, who portrayed young vampire Claudia in season 1. Bass revealed her departure from the show in March 2023 but didn’t explain her reasons for leaving the show. “Because of some unexpected circumstances I can’t come back to Anne Rice’s Interview with the Vampire for the second season,” she said in a press release then. “Playing Claudia has been a dream role and an amazing journey. I wish Delainey good luck in taking over. I’m excited to watch. I’m very grateful to AMC, the producers, Jacob, Sam, the crew and, of course, the awesome fans.”

The new season will also have David Costabile as Leonard, a “veteran TV personality,” Roxane Duran as Madeleine and Bally Gill as Real Rashid. Ben Daniels will also join as Santiago, a member of the Théâtre des Vampires.
